Days of Our Lives (DOOL) spoilers recap for Friday, June 4, reveals that Jan Spears (Heather Lindell) slipped into another coma while Allie Horton (Lindsay Arnold) used a scandal to help Chanel Dupree (Precious Way). Meanwhile, Xander Kiriakis (Paul Telfer) found Gwen Rizczech’s (Emily O’Brien) drugs, so here’s what played out in Friday’s DOOL episode.

At the hospital, Tripp Johnson (Lucas Adams) interrupted a tense conversation between Dr. Clay Snyder (Michael Lowry) and Gwen. Dr. Snyder wasn’t pleased and demanded to know how long Tripp had been standing there.

Tripp insisted he just walked in and needed Dr. Snyder’s help with an order for a patient. Dr. Snyder didn’t think it warranted the interruption, but he stepped aside briefly while Tripp checked on Gwen.

He pointed out their dads were brothers before Dr. Snyder sent Gwen on her way with more concealed drugs.

Afterward, Dr. Snyder pushed to find out if Tripp was spying on him. Tripp denied it and said he simply saw where Dr. Snyder was going and followed him.

Dr. Snyder warned Tripp not to do that and suggested he had the right to have a private word with a patient.

At the Horton house on Friday’s Days episode, Xander finished off a plate of doughnuts before Julie Williams (Susan Seaforth Hayes) found out and blew her top. Julie was upset over Xander eating the whole dozen and explained that they were supposed to be for Doug Williams (Bill Hayes).

After chewing Xander out, Julie decided she’d make a new batch – but Xander would have to clean up. Julie taunted Xander about doing nothing but sitting around eating.

Julie suggested she was already seeing signs of a potbelly, so Xander was doing pushups when Gwen came home later.

Gwen wondered if Xander could do that somewhere else since she’d had a tough day and just wanted to watch the telly. “Excuse me! I don’t remember inviting you into my bed!” Xander exclaimed after Gwen sat on the sofa.

Gwen pointed out that she was a relative rather than a guest and felt confident Jack Deveraux (Matthew Ashford) would side with her if they called him. Xander finally grabbed Gwen’s bag in an attempt to push her upstairs.

Gwen fought with Xander over the bag before Dr. Snyder’s envelope fell out. Xander didn’t buy that all those drugs were for Gwen and asked what she was doing with them.

At Nicole Brady’s (Arianne Zucker) place, Allie wrapped up a call with Claire Brady (Isabel Durant) and got a text from Chanel asking if she could come over. Allie flashed back to their kiss and looked pensive, but she texted back that Chanel could.

Once Chanel arrived, she brought Allie up to speed on her plans to open a bakery in the Horton Town Square. Chanel wanted to include the famous Horton doughnut recipe and needed Allie’s help to get it.

Chanel also wanted to give Allie a job there, but Allie wasn’t sure that was such a good idea.

Chanel worried this was because of the kiss and thought they were past all that. Allie claimed she just wasn’t sure she could convince Julie to give up the old family recipe.

However, Allie eventually decided Chanel shouldn’t give up on the idea and vowed to make a call.

A little later, Julie showed up and met Chanel before hearing her bakery pitch. Julie wasn’t keen on hearing about doughnuts after Jack’s slob of a houseguest ate them all. Chanel found out it was Xander and admitted she was married to him for a couple days.

Julie refused to give up the recipe since she didn’t want it tied to a scandal, but Allie swooped in and pointed out it was already tied to one.

Allie reminded Julie of the time JJ Deveraux (Casey Moss) was in his bad boy phase and mixed up the book club’s batch of doughnuts with the weed ones he made for his pothead friends.

Julie finally relented on giving up the recipe and suggested maybe it’d be nice to make those doughnuts available to the people of Salem. Once Julie left, Chanel was impressed over the way Allie stood up for her.

Allie was excited to help Chanel make Sweet Bits a success and embraced her as they squealed. When they pulled back, Allie and Chanel stared at each other in an intensely warm moment.

At home, Lani Price-Grant (Sal Stowers) filled Eli Grant (Lamon Archey) in on Chanel’s bakery idea. They were hopeful about Chanel getting an income and moving out soon.

Lani admitted she was possessive and jealous, so she didn’t like Chanel talking about how hot Eli was. Eli thought he’d feel the same way if a young man saw Lani naked or was talking about her in that way.

When Eli suggested they were doing too much talking, Lani agreed and made love to him on the couch. Meanwhile, Chloe Lane (Nadia Bjorlin) got shot in the arm before Jan stood over her with the gun.

Jan planned to finish Chloe off, but Philip Kiriakis (Jay Kenneth Johnson) threw dirt in Jan’s face and struggled with her until she was knocked unconscious.

Once Philip called for an ambulance, he got Shawn Brady (Brandon Beemer) on the phone and explained what had gone down. Shawn offered updates to Brady Black (Eric Martsolf) before they both headed to the hospital.

Once Shawn arrived, he found Tripp and admitted to him that Jan was the one who killed Charlie Dale (Mike Manning).

In Chloe’s room, Philip reassured Chloe that she’d be OK before Brady rushed in. That sent Philip flying into a rage since he blamed Brady for putting Chloe in this situation. Philip felt like none of this would’ve happened if Brady hadn’t been duped by Kristen DiMera (Stacy Haiduk).

Shawn interrupted to take Chloe and Philip’s statements, but Brady had a chance to speak with Chloe afterward. He was so sorry for everything Chloe had been through and felt Philip was right about what he said before.

Nevertheless, Brady insisted Kristen had gotten the message that they were truly done. He vowed to keep Kristen away and never let Chloe down ever again.

Back with Shawn on Friday’s Days episode, he found Dr Snyder and said he needed to see Jan. Shawn wanted Jan closely watched until she was well enough to be transferred to a jail cell. Dr. Snyder didn’t see that happening and revealed that Jan had slipped into another coma.
